Gathering Materials: Collect old wax, wicks, containers, double boiler, thermometer, and stirring tools

To begin your candle-making journey using old wax without a microwave, the first crucial step is gathering all the necessary materials. Start by collecting old wax remnants from previously burned candles. These can be various colors and scents, allowing you to create unique combinations. Ensure you have a good amount of wax to work with, as you'll need enough to fill your chosen containers. Break the old wax into small pieces to facilitate easier melting.

Next, acquire suitable wicks for your candles. Cotton wicks are a popular choice and can be purchased in different sizes, depending on the diameter of your containers. Consider the type of wax and the desired burn time when selecting wick thickness. You'll also need wick tabs or stickers to secure the wicks at the bottom of the containers, ensuring they remain centered during the pouring process.

Containers are an essential part of this project, and you have numerous options. Repurpose old candle jars, tins, or even heat-resistant glassware. Ensure the containers are clean and dry before use. If you prefer a more uniform look, consider buying new containers in various shapes and sizes. Remember, the container's size will determine the amount of wax needed and the overall burn time of the candle.

A double boiler is a key tool for melting wax without a microwave. This setup involves a larger pot filled with water and a smaller heat-safe bowl or pot placed inside, ensuring the wax melts gently and evenly. If you don't have a double boiler, you can easily create one using a metal bowl and a saucepan. Additionally, a thermometer is essential to monitor the wax temperature, as different waxes have specific melting points. Aim for a candy or wax thermometer for accurate readings.

Lastly, gather stirring tools such as wooden or heat-resistant spoons. These will be used to stir the melting wax and ensure any additives are well incorporated. Melting Wax Safely: Use a double boiler to melt wax slowly, avoiding direct heat

When melting wax to repurpose old candles without a microwave, safety and precision are key. One of the most reliable methods is using a double boiler, which allows you to melt wax slowly and evenly while avoiding direct heat. Direct heat can cause wax to overheat, scorch, or even ignite, making this method a safer alternative. To begin, gather your old wax pieces, a large pot, a heat-safe bowl that fits snugly inside the pot, and a stovetop. Ensure your workspace is clear of flammable materials and that you have proper ventilation.

Start by filling the large pot with a few inches of water and placing it on the stovetop. Bring the water to a gentle simmer over medium heat. While the water heats, place your broken wax pieces into the heat-safe bowl. Once the water is simmering, carefully lower the bowl into the pot, creating a double boiler setup. The indirect heat from the steam will gradually melt the wax without exposing it to an open flame or hot surface. Stir the wax occasionally with a heat-resistant spatula to ensure even melting.

Monitor the process closely to avoid overheating. Wax should melt smoothly at temperatures between 120°F and 185°F (49°C to 85°C), depending on the type of wax. If you notice any smoking or a burnt smell, remove the bowl from the heat immediately, as this indicates the wax is too hot. Once fully melted, your wax will be ready for the next steps in candle-making, such as adding a new wick or mixing in fragrance oils.

Using a double boiler not only ensures safety but also preserves the quality of the wax. Direct heat can alter the wax’s consistency and scent, whereas this method maintains its integrity. Additionally, this technique is eco-friendly, as it allows you to repurpose old candles instead of discarding them. Always prioritize safety by keeping a close eye on the melting process and using appropriate tools to handle hot wax.

After the wax is fully melted, carefully remove the bowl from the double boiler using oven mitts or a towel, as it will be hot. Proceed with pouring the melted wax into your chosen container, ensuring the wick is centered and secure. Allow the wax to cool and harden completely before trimming the wick and using your new candle. Filtering Debris: Strain melted wax through cheesecloth to remove wick remnants and impurities

When repurposing old wax to make new candles without using a microwave, one crucial step is filtering debris to ensure a clean and high-quality final product. Filtering Debris: Strain melted wax through cheesecloth to remove wick remnants and impurities is a simple yet essential process that prevents unwanted particles from contaminating your new candle. Begin by melting the old wax using a double boiler method, which involves placing the wax in a heat-safe container set over a pot of simmering water. This gentle heat ensures the wax melts evenly without burning. Once fully melted, allow the wax to cool slightly to reduce the risk of splattering during the filtering process.

To effectively filter the wax, prepare a fine-mesh strainer lined with cheesecloth. Cheesecloth is ideal for this task because its tight weave traps small particles like wick remnants, carbonized wick residue, and other impurities that may have accumulated in the old wax. Position the strainer over a clean, heat-resistant container to catch the filtered wax. Slowly pour the melted wax through the cheesecloth-lined strainer, ensuring it flows smoothly without overflowing. This step requires patience, as rushing may cause spills or allow debris to pass through.

As you pour, observe the cheesecloth for signs of buildup. If it becomes clogged with debris, carefully lift the edges and replace it with a fresh piece to continue filtering. This ensures all impurities are removed, leaving you with clean, reusable wax. The filtered wax should appear clear and free of visible particles, indicating it is ready for the next steps in candle-making. Proper filtering not only enhances the aesthetic appeal of the candle but also improves its burn quality by eliminating potential obstructions.

After filtering, allow the wax to cool and solidify slightly before handling. Discard the cheesecloth containing the debris, ensuring no impurities are reintroduced into the wax. If you plan to add new fragrance or color, this is the ideal time to do so, as the wax is still in a workable state. Preparing Containers: Clean and dry containers, secure wicks at the center using glue or weights

Before you begin melting your old wax, proper container preparation is crucial for a successful candle-making process. Start by gathering your chosen containers, which can be anything from mason jars to teacups, as long as they are heat-resistant and non-flammable. It's essential to clean these containers thoroughly to ensure your candles burn cleanly and safely. Wash them with hot, soapy water to remove any dirt, dust, or residues, and then rinse them well to eliminate any soap traces. After cleaning, dry the containers completely, as any moisture can affect the wax's adhesion and the overall quality of your candle.

Once your containers are clean and dry, the next step is to secure the wicks in place. The wick is a critical component, as it will determine the candle's burn quality and longevity. Cut the wick to the appropriate length, allowing about 1 inch of excess above the container's height. You can use a pre-waxed wick or a cotton string treated with wax for better rigidity. To keep the wick centered, you can employ various methods. One simple technique is to use a small amount of glue at the bottom of the container to hold the wick in place temporarily. Apply a dot of glue, press the wick's metal tab (if using a pre-waxed wick) or the base of the wick onto the glue, and hold it for a few seconds until it sets.

Another effective method to secure the wick is by using weights. This is particularly useful if you're making multiple candles and want a consistent, professional look. Place a small weight, such as a penny or a specially designed wick holder, on the wick, positioning it at the center of the container. Ensure the weight is heavy enough to keep the wick straight and taut. If using a wick with a metal tab, you can also bend the tab slightly to create a small hook, then rest this hook on the container's edge to hold the wick in place.

For a more natural approach, you can create a simple wick holder using a pencil or a thin wooden stick. Lay the pencil across the top of the container and thread the wick through the center, allowing it to hang straight down. This method is especially useful for wider containers, ensuring the wick remains centered during the pouring process. Whichever method you choose, ensure the wick is securely in place before proceeding to the next step of melting and pouring the wax.

Pouring & Cooling: Pour melted wax into containers, let cool undisturbed for 24 hours

Once your old wax is fully melted using a double boiler or similar method, it’s time to carefully pour it into your chosen containers. Select heat-resistant containers such as glass jars, tins, or ceramic vessels, ensuring they are clean and dry. Place the containers on a flat, stable surface to prevent spills. Slowly and steadily pour the melted wax into the containers, leaving about ¼ to ½ inch of space at the top. This allows room for the wick and any decorative elements you may add later. Pouring too quickly or unevenly can create air bubbles or uneven surfaces, so take your time and maintain a consistent pace.

After pouring, allow the wax to settle for a few minutes. If you notice any air bubbles on the surface, gently tap the sides of the container or use a toothpick to pop them. This ensures a smooth finish once the wax hardens. Avoid moving or disturbing the containers during this initial settling period, as it can disrupt the wax and cause imperfections. If you’re adding essential oils for fragrance, do so just before pouring and stir gently to combine, ensuring the scent is evenly distributed.

Once the wax is poured and settled, it’s crucial to let it cool undisturbed for a full 24 hours. Cooling time may vary depending on the size of the container and the ambient temperature, but 24 hours is a safe rule of thumb. Place the containers in a draft-free area at room temperature, away from direct sunlight, heat sources, or cold drafts, as these can cause uneven cooling or cracking. Covering the containers loosely with a clean cloth can help protect them from dust while still allowing air circulation.

During the cooling process, the wax will gradually harden from the edges inward. You may notice the surface sinking slightly around the wick, which is normal. This is why it’s important to leave extra space at the top during pouring. Resist the urge to move or handle the containers during this time, as even slight disturbances can affect the final appearance of the candle. Patience is key to achieving a smooth, even finish.

After 24 hours, the wax should be fully hardened and ready for the next steps, such as trimming the wick or adding any final touches. If you notice any uneven surfaces or imperfections, you can carefully remelt the top layer using a heat gun or hairdryer on a low setting, but this should be done sparingly.
